Age UK Mid Mersey is an independent charity working with people aged 50 and over across St Helens, Halton, Warrington and Knowsley. Their Living Well service is built around four themes: health and wellness, social inclusion, personal independence and staying connected. They offer information and signposting, welfare advice, dementia care programmes including MCST, digital skills training, community companionship, post-hospital support and social activities. Volunteers provide companionship and help people feel less isolated.
